To all: AXETTY was made as a standalone program - to be run from your desktop.
But - yes, you can run AXETTY from within the DXbase program. There are just a couple of things that are mandatory if you do this: (1) When you make the Main Menu / Programs / Customize entry -- you MUST fill-in "BOTH" of these lines of info: Command: and Intial Directory: The following LINK will show my own setup for running AXETTY from within DXbase: http://www.navycthistory.com/wa6axe/axetty112.gif This is "only an example" of my own setup .. yours will be different -- just use the example to know what TWO fields to fill-in. The Initial Directory info will allow the AXETTY program to "find" where the MMTTY.ini and Settings.dat files are located. This will allow the proper execution of your MACROs and the Q-Dock operations.
